Subject: Fonts on-call — quick intro

Hi, welcome to the rotation! One thing that trips up everyone at Pellmont: we vendor all third-party fonts into the Typecask repo rather than pulling them from upstream at build time. If a build fails with missing glyph errors, it's almost always a stale vendored bundle. Don't fetch fonts manually — there's a sync script that handles licensing checks too. Everything you need, including the refresh procedure, is documented on the page below.

operations page: https://confluence.norvaworks.example/secrets/dash/view/merge_requests/df6fd89a8251f44e

As release manager, you'll handle the quarterly archival of Coldmere storage buckets. Any bucket with no reads in 90 days gets flagged by the Driftvale sweeper; your job is to approve the archive batch before the cutoff each quarter. Approval moves objects to glacier-tier storage and stamps a retention tag — reversals take up to 48 hours, so double-check the flagged list first. Legal-hold buckets are excluded automatically, but verify the exclusion report anyway. The step-by-step approval procedure is documented on the internal runbook page.

operations page: https://jenkins.torvadyn.local/build/deploy/display/pages/611247f0a622ae80

# ChronoStride Reader Gateway — plugin environment
# This file configures the LaneFox timing-chip reader bridge used by the
# Harborville Marathon deployment. Plugin authors should note that the
# reader polls mats every 250ms and batches splits before upload, so any
# hook you register must return quickly or splits will queue. Timezone,
# mat IDs, and retry caps are set in reader.toml, not here. This file
# holds only runtime credentials. The signing secret for upload batches
# goes on the next line.

vault entry, yagep-yagef: COURIER_KEY13=8965fb29ff62d